1946 Clipped Wing Taylor Craft BC-12D
In 1980 Warren and the crew at Pietsch Aircraft Restoration & Repair completed a modification of this aircraft. They clipped 14 feet off of the wings and modified the airframe to withstand the strains of an aerobatic routine. This act incorporates the nostalgic aerobatic maneuvers from the 1930's, 40's, & 50's, as well as precision aerobatics associated with modern aircraft.
